Anna Lührmann: "No discounts on the rule of law"

With an eye on Poland and Hungary, the Minister of State for Europe and Climate at the German Foreign Office warns against compromising on EU principles because of the conflict with Russia. After weeks of blocking the oil embargo, Lührmann is now calling for a serious debate on the unanimity principle. Many member states are open to this, she says in an interview with Till Hoppe.

If not now, when?

Last week, the Conference on the future of Europe was concluded. Now far-reaching reform proposals are on the table. The risk that these will amount to nothing is great. The Russian war of aggression shows how urgently the EU needs reforms. The German government should therefore seize the opportunities offered by the conference.

Conference on the Future of Europe: decisive phase ahead

The Conference on the Future of Europe was intended to work out where and how the EU needs to reinvent or improve itself. After the collection and initial discussion, it's now down to the nitty-gritty: Which proposals from the participatory format will actually be taken into account? Starting today, the focus will be on actual implementation.
